This is a great program. I think it is the best I have seen for cataloging. Is there a way to indicate that I have viewed a film so that I can just sort out the films I have already seen?

Hi,
A solution is to use one of the fields that you do not use currently to store this info.
You can also use list's checkboxes (Tools -> Preferences -> Movie list -> Checkboxes to enable them) but until version 3.5 you can't easily get the list of checked or unchecked movies.
